A bunch of years ago, as I recall, Cabela's used to sell an "entry level" SAA.  Might've been a Uberti?  Anyway, it was quite plain, almost homely, and priced somewhere around $199.

 

Anyone recall what that thing was called?  :rolleyes:

 

 

Posted

Seems like I remember a “Catleman” replica of a SAA. Flat finish, blued, plain grips, and absolutely no frills. Brass grip frame and trigger guard too.

 

 

Posted

Yep, the Cattleman Hombre. You can still find new ones for $420ish, plus shipping.

Posted

Yes, it was the Cabela's Millenium sold for $199.  Plain jane, matte finish, brass frame, 4 3/4 barrels in .45 Colt.  They were my original CAS revolvers 23 years ago.  I brought them back out this past season to shoot Classic Cowboy.
